A Safety Study of ST316 in Participants With Familial Adenomatous Polyposis (FAP).

Conditions: Familial Adenomatous Polyposis (FAP)

Sex: All
Ages: 18 Years – N/A
Healthy volunteers: No
Phase: PHASE1
Enrollment: 40
Sponsor: Sapience Therapeutics

Summary

This is a Phase 1b, open- label, dose-optimization study evaluating ST316 in adult participants with familial adenomatous polyposis (FAP) who have undergone colectomy and have recurrent polyps. This study uses a three-cohorts, sequential adaptive design to assess the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ics, and pharmacodynamics of ST316, as well as its preliminary efficacy in reducing polyp recurrence.

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ion Criteria: 1. Male or female participants aged 18 years or older at the time of informed consent. 2. Ability to understand and willingness to sign a written informed consent document, prior to undertaking any study-related procedures. 3. Confirmed Familial Adenomatous Polyposis (FAP) by molecular genetic testing and at least six polyps of 5-9 mm. Patients with FAP that present thyroid nodule and/ or desmoid tumors are eligible. 4. History of prophylactic colectomy with either ileo-rectal anastomosis (IRA) or ileal pouch-anal anastomosis (IPAA), performed at least 12 months prior to screening, and without ongoing surgical complications. 5.
